Why These Are the Top Bathroom Remodeling Contractors in Amery

The bathroom remodeling market in Amery, Wisconsin, is characteristic of a smaller, rural community. There is a mix of a few highly-regarded local contractors and a larger number of individual handymen or small crews. The competition is not saturated with large, corporate entities, which often leads to more personalized service from the established local providers. However, availability for top-tier contractors can be limited, and scheduling projects well in advance is common. In terms of quality, the best providers in the area deliver workmanship that rivals what you would find in larger metropolitan areas, but homeowners must perform due diligence in selecting a licensed and insured professional. Typical pricing for a full bathroom remodel in Amery can range from $15,000 for a mid-range update with standard materials to $40,000+ for high-end customizations, accessibility modifications, or complete layout changes. The market is stable, with demand driven by both homeowners updating older properties and individuals looking to improve accessibility for aging in place.

1What is the typical cost range for a full bathroom remodel in Amery, Wisconsin?

In Amery and the surrounding Polk County area, a full bathroom remodel typically ranges from $15,000 to $35,000+, depending on the size of the bathroom, material selections, and scope of work. Factors like the age of your home (common in Amery's historic neighborhoods) can impact costs if plumbing or electrical systems need updating to meet current Wisconsin codes. It's wise to budget an additional 10-15% for unforeseen issues, such as water damage behind old walls, which is a common discovery in our climate.

2How does Wisconsin's climate affect my bathroom remodeling choices?

Amery's cold winters and humid summers make material selection critical. We highly recommend installing heated flooring to combat cold tile floors and choosing ventilation fans rated for our climate to manage humidity and prevent mold and mildew growth, which is a common concern. For durability, select materials that can withstand temperature fluctuations, such as porcelain tile over solid wood, which may warp.

3Do I need a permit for a bathroom remodel in Amery, and what local regulations should I know?

Yes, permits from the City of Amery are often required for plumbing, electrical, and structural changes to ensure work meets Wisconsin Uniform Dwelling Code (UDC) standards. A reputable local contractor will handle this process. Specific local considerations include proper grading for drainage and compliance with any local sewer or water ordinances, especially for homes near the Apple River or Lake Amery.

4What's the best time of year to schedule a bathroom remodel in Amery?

While remodeling can be done year-round, late spring through early fall is often ideal. This allows for easier material delivery and potential ventilation by opening windows during painting or adhesive curing. Scheduling in the off-peak seasons (late fall or winter) can sometimes lead to greater contractor availability, but be prepared for potential delays due to Wisconsin winter weather impacting travel and material shipments.
